Velana International Airport Announces Partners for Air Service World Congress 2024

Velana International Airport (VIA) announced the partners for the Air Service World Congress (ASWC) 2024. The announcement was made during an event held at the Noovilu Seaplane Terminal of Velana International Airport. The event saw participation from the CEO and Managing Director of Maldives Airports Company Limited (MACL), deputy managing directors, senior management, and the partners.

Mr Ibrahim Shareef Mohamed, CEO and Managing Director of MACL, said that “ President Dr Mohamed Muizzu has prioritized the development of Velana International Airport with a visionary Masterplan and that this plan will drive national prosperity through aviation development, congruent with the growth of our tourism sector. Velana International Airport will be at the core of this transformation, expanding alongside our booming economy. This expansion will attract more connections between Velana and the world. “

Additionally, he said, “The Air Service World Congress will offer unparalleled networking and business opportunities. I encourage all stakeholders to seize this opportunity. Be part of this exciting event, build lasting business relationships, and position yourselves for future success.”

Speaking as the chief guest of the event, the Chairperson of Maldives Marketing and Public Relations Corporation, Ms Aysha Nurain Janah, highlighted the event’s potential to bring new partnerships and expand networks, increasing both air service to local islands and the number of visitors welcomed each year. “Today, the Maldives stands on the cusp of a new era in air travel. We look forward to enhancing the recognition that we have as positioning Velana International Airport and the Maldives not just as a destination but as a distinctive must-visit location on the global map,” Chairperson Ms Aysha Nurain Janah added.

Event Partners of Air Service World Congress:• Resort Partners: Sheraton, Malahini• Venue Partner: Kurumba Maldives• Digital Partner: Dhiraagu• Seaplane Partner: TMA• Airline Partner: Emirates• Aviation Partner: Maldivian• Media Partners: Island Chief, Orca Media, Hotelier Maldives, The Arrival, Travelusion Media

Endorsement Partners of Air Service World Congress:• Ministry of Tourism• Ministry of Transport and Civil Aviation (MOTCA)• Maldives Association of Tourism Industry (MATI)• Maldives Association of Travel Agents and Tour Operators (MATATO)

VIA extends its heartfelt thanks to all partners for their support and collaboration, making the ASWC 2024 a pivotal event in the aviation industry.

The Air Service World Congress 2024 is the first aviation route development event in the Maldives, bringing together international delegates for face-to-face discussions about the future of the aviation sector.  This event is scheduled to take place from July 9th to 11th, 2024 at Kurumba Maldives.

The event is expected to attract 300 delegates from various regions of the world. These delegates include airport and route development executives, airline executives, airline networking planners, aviation suppliers, and representatives from aviation and tourism bodies.
